Jag ifs jitters
So I think I am almost ready to install my jag ifs. Any last words of wisdom from the guys on here? I think I have read every post twice, but want to make sure! I am welding to the frame. Motor is out and the frame where the jag will mount is level front to back and side to side. I have centered the ifs in the wheel well and the ifs is level also. Am I missing anything?
#2
Make sure your frame is at your ride height or preferred rake .
The bottom of the jag cross member must be level front to back and side to side .
If you weld it in with EVERYTHING level and later on when your truck is completed the rear is higher than the front it will mess up the f/e geometry .
It may not be a lot , but it may be harder to get a correct wheel alignment .
